In this study on Numbers 14:1-45, we explore the Israelites' rebellion after receiving the spies' report about Canaan. We examine how the people's complaining and lack of faith led to God's judgment, while Moses' intercession demonstrated the power of godly leadership. This lesson reveals crucial principles about trusting God's providence, avoiding presumptuous actions, and understanding the consequences of rebellion. The contrast between Joshua and Caleb's faithful response and the congregation's fearful reaction highlights how our perspective determines our destiny. If you've ever struggled with doubt, been tempted to complain about your circumstances, or faced the consequences of disobedience, this study shows that God remains faithful even when we falter, offering forgiveness while maintaining divine justice and righteousness.
